Tension filled her body. Out of the corner of her eye she saw a movement. While turning her head in that direction, Stephanie saw the shape move and then suddenly it towered above her. As the shape rose to its full height, fear filled all the nooks and crannies left in her. Before her this thing stretched out its arms and growled. More than anything she wanted to scream bu...more
Paperback, 214 pages
Published October 27th 2008 by PublishAmerica

I have to say that when I began reading Hallowed Moon I was intrigued with this great fantasy novel. Stacey Nelson portrayed the characters very captivatingly, bringing out the good and evil of everyone involved. She has a great mind for twists and turns that were much unexpected. The entire novel kept me "on my toes" trying to anticipate her next move. Stacey's portrayal of the werewolves is very unique. Thank you, Stacey for this 4 star novel.
